Do not repair or replace any part of

the appliance or attempt any servicing
unless specifically recommended in
these Operating instructions. Repairs to
electrical appliances should only be
performed by qualified personnel.
Incorrectly repaired appliances may
pose a considerable risk to the user.

~

Clean the lint filter before or after

each load.

~

Keep the area around the air intake

(toe-kick) and adjacent surrounding
areas free from lint, dust and dirt.

~

The interior of the appliance and

exhaust duct should be cleaned
periodically by qualified personnel.

This dryer is intended for
residential use only!

GROUNDING INSTRUCTIONS

This appliance must be grounded. In
the event of malfunction or breakdown,
grounding will reduce the risk of
electric shock by providing a path of
least resistance for electric current.
This appliance is equipped with a cord
having an equipment-grounding
conductor and a grounding plug. The
plug must be plugged into an
appropriate outlet that is properly
installed and grounded in accordance
with all local codes and ordinances.

~

WARNING – Improper connection of

the equipment grounding conductor
can result in the risk of electric shock.
Contact a qualified electrician if you are
in doubt as to whether the appliance is
properly grounded.

~

Do not modify the plug provided

with the appliance, if it will not fit the
outlet, have a proper outlet installed by
a qualified electrician.

Do not install or use a dryer with

visible damage.

~

This dryer must not be used without

an exhaust hose, lint filter or a
damaged lint filter.

~

Check regularly on the exhaust

parts (e.g. wall vent duct, louvered wall
vent, bends, etc.) if enough air gets
through. Lint can collect and block the
air flow.
If an exhaust hose is already installed, it
should be checked before connected
to the dryer.

~

Faulty components must only be

replaced with original Miele spare
parts.

~

If the power cord is damaged it

must only be replaced by a Miele
Service technician with a genuine Miele
power cord.

Using accessories

~

Only use genuine Miele

accessories. If unapproved parts are
used, guarantee, performance and
product liability claims may become
void.
